Burnley 0 Arsenal 1: Aaron Ramsey winner helps Gunners keep the pressure on Chelsea

WINNER: Aaron Ramsey kept Arsenal's title dreams alive [GETTY] The north Londoners continued to dominate possession after the interval, but it was Sean Dyche's men who blew the best opportunity. The ball fell to George Boyd in the 70th minute - who was unmarked at the back post - but the Scot completely missed the ball on the half-volley. Despite a few late opportunities for the home side, Arsene Wenger's men held firm to make it eight wins on the bounce and move four points clear of Manchester United.
